  7. Hi, I'm using Windows 10 Home 1903 x64 on my Intel CPU computer. Kaspersky Internet Security 2020 20.0.14.1085(c) Recently, I've found something wrong after Windows Update, Adobe Creative Cloud keeps signing out when clicking check for app updates OR every few minutes. checked below nothing worked: https://helpx.adobe.com/manage-account/kb/troubleshoot-creative-cloud-sign-out-sign-in.html turning scanning encrypted traffic off, didn't help. so I tried setting my Kaspersky not to start with boot, then reboot, after then sign in Adobe CC again. After doing that, It retains sign-in status even after setting Kaspersky starts with boot then subsequent reboot. It seems Kaspersky prevents WMI(Windows Management Instrumentation) service OR Credentials Storage service from creating? updating? something while restart process after Windows updates. Some part of logs from Adobe Log Collector reads like: Failed in getting value for key in OPMGetValueForKey Failed in getting value for key in OPMGetValueForKey domain:OOBE subDomain:ProxyCredentials key:ProxyUsername Failed to get Proxy username in OPM DB You can get Logs from Adobe CC, try this: https://helpx.adobe.com/creative-cloud/kb/cc-log-collector.html You can see the upload process will not be available even it has signed in, when this symptom occurs. I tried to replicate on clean Virtual Machine with KIS 2020, Adobe CC installed on Win10 Pro 1903, but could not replicate to same symptoms even installing every monthly Cumulative updates. some of the difference is real machine has MS account signed in on Windows, the Windows is Pro and is not activated on VM, the Kaspersky activated with Trial Key on VM.   13. Hi, I'm using KIS 2020's Application Control to restrict file access only allowed to necessary applications. However, after installing July 26 Windows 10 1903 update, "Allow" rules doesn't apply to necessary apps. I set Kaspersky to restrict other apps via: create a category which has a rule that blocks every app except Microsoft (If Microsoft apps are not allowed, allowed apps on that category are not getting allowed to access specific resource) create Files and Folders rule on category I created on step 1, set file path to only allow apps I need to use and inherit deny rules so others shouldn't have access that path. click Save but July 26 Windows 10 1903 update messed up with this, "Allow" rules on this category are not applied, even if I allowed every app with Microsoft signature, which worked for necessary apps and protected access from others well previously. for example, I restricted Chrome User Data folder only allows Microsoft and Google, so other apps shouldn't has access to it, preventing other apps stealing login credentials, web history, cookies, etc. However, with that update, even Chrome cannot get access to Chrome User Data then silently crashes. The only way workaround is marking a check from exclusions rules, which makes Kaspersky not to inherit restrictions from parent, on every apps on that vendor(bulk applying exclusions rules are nowhere on KIS 2020). How can I get "allow" rules works without setting exclusions to each exe?
